Ask HN: What do you really don't like about status/stand-up meetings?

I was wondering what people really don't like about these meetings. Is it just about the time spend or is it about something else? What would you do to keep in sync with your peers if stand-ups had never been invented?

A few major problems I face:<p>1. They stretch way longer than necessary<p>2. Everyone is interested in everything that is being done and that results in endless questions over trivial matters<p>3. If the team has people from different roles (design, product, frontend etc.), it is a huge waste of time to stand through discussions regarding issues that do not concern you

They&#x27;re often run really badly. 20 minutes of &quot;I did a thing yesterday&quot;, boring and pointless.

If these meetings were actually &quot;standups&quot;, it wouldn&#x27;t be bad. But for me, sadly, they rarely have been shorter than 20-25 minutes, which makes them just another time waster.
